What is the Certificate of Compliance CF1R-WKS-01-E?
The Certificate of Compliance CF1R-WKS-01-E is a critical form used in California to document energy efficiency compliance for residential building assemblies. Its primary purpose is to ensure that construction projects adhere to California’s building standards aimed at enhancing energy efficiency. This form is particularly relevant for demonstrating compliance with the 2013 Residential Compliance standards, which mandate specific documentation for various construction elements.
This compliance form, related to California energy efficiency initiatives, acts as an essential record for builders and inspectors, ensuring that residential constructions meet the required energy performance metrics.

Key Features of the Certificate of Compliance CF1R-WKS-01-E
-
Fillable fields for essential parameters related to assembly framing and insulation.
-
Check boxes for quick compliance checks on required building elements.
-
Complete data requirements, including framing and insulation materials.
-
Necessary calculations of U-factor and R-value for insulation performance.
These features ensure that users can provide accurate and complete information, which is crucial for the successful submission of the form.
